South Shore Getaway to Oak Island Resort
Experience the best of our delightful South Shore while enjoying a two-night stay at the Oak Island Resort and learning about the longest running search for lost treasure in the world!
Itinerary
Day 1 – Mahone Bay Touring
Depart Halifax for the charming South Shore where you will experience the best of Mahone Bay today. The century-old architecture is sure to captivate as you enjoy a walking tour with a local historian and free time to shop and enjoy lunch on your own. Among the other included activities are Amos Pewter where you will see the artisans at work and enjoy a hands-on activity. Also visit the Mahone Bay Museum which is situated in a Heritage building (c 1875) and houses exhibits including settlement by “Foreign Protestants” in 1754 and shipbuilding history of the area. A highlight of the day will be a tasting at the Saltbox Brewery where you meet the growers of local Haskap berries and enjoy a sample of Haskapa Cider. Check into the newly renovated Oak Island Resort for a two-night stay overlooking Mahone Bay, and Oak Island, home of the world’s longest running hunt for lost treasure!
Day 2 – Lunenburg Touring
Visit the Fisheries Museum of the Atlantic before a walking tour of Lunenburg, the home of the Bluenose, and a UNESCO World Heritage Site in our own backyard. The town’s distinctive architecture and extraordinary scenic beauty is a colourful reminder of our maritime heritage. After lunch and a tasting of local beer at the Grand Banker, Visit the Ironworks. This artisanal distillery housed in a former marine blacksmith's shop dating from 1893 that once produced ironworks for the shipbuilding trade. Today they craft spirits with the same love of traditional methods and attention to detail as they distill by hand using only natural ingredients as fresh and local as possible. Your day concludes with an amazing adventure as you explore by boat the mysteries and magic of Mahone Bay. This narrated outing will afford you the opportunity to see Oak Island from the Bay, and to view key sites featured on the History Channel television show, The Curse of Oak Island! (Breakfast, Lunch)
Day 3 – Homeward Bound
En route back to the city, enjoy a scenic drive including Lahave, and also a tasting at the Petit Riviere Vineyards, a destination winery boasting an idyllic, serene location where the unique terroir of one of the oldest grape growing regions in North America enhances their distinctive wines. (Breakfast, Lunch)
